The First Critical Hour: An Overview of Universal Emergency Triage

When a crisis occurs, your actions during the first sixty minutes set the trajectory for the entire recovery process. First, assess the area for immediate danger. Ensure you are not walking into a trap, such as standing water paired with electrical hazards. If you smell gas, do not flip a light switch—evacuate the premises immediately and call for help from a safe distance.

Second, isolate the utility. The fastest way to stop an emergency from expanding is to cut off the source feeding it. This means knowing exactly how to shut down your water main, your main electrical breaker, or your gas supply line.

Third, document everything. Once the situation is stable but before clean-up begins, take extensive photos and videos of the damage for insurance adjusters. Finally, deploy trusted professionals. Having a curated list of emergency service providers beforehand ensures that specialized help arrives without delay.

The “Water Wall”: Immediate Steps for Major Bursts and Floods

When a water pipe fractures, your primary goal is to establish a “water wall” by cutting off the supply at its source. Every member of the household should know the exact location of the main water shutoff valve. In warmer climates, it is often located outside near the street in a covered concrete box. In colder climates, it is typically found in the basement, utility closet, or crawlspace, close to where the primary water line enters the foundation.

Ball valves feature a straight handle; turn the handle 90 degrees so it rests perpendicular to the pipe. Gate valves resemble outdoor hose spigots with a round wheel. Turn the wheel clockwise repeatedly until it stops. If the leak is isolated to a single appliance, look directly beneath or behind the fixture for small, chrome-plated compression valves to isolate the problem locally. Once the main valve is closed, relieve residual pressure by opening the lowest and highest faucets in the house.

Sewer Backups and Drain Failures

Sewer backups happen when an obstruction blocks the main waste line, forcing gray water and black water back up through floor drains, toilets, and tubs. A primary symptom of a main sewer line clog is a phenomenon where using one plumbing fixture causes water to emerge from another, such as your washing machine, causing water to bubble up in your basement floor drain.

If you suspect a main line blockage, stop running water anywhere in the house immediately. Do not flush toilets, do not run the dishwasher, and do not take showers. Any water you introduce into the system will have nowhere to go except back onto your floors. Avoid chemical drain cleaners, as they are highly corrosive and will sit on top of the obstruction, generating intense heat that can soften PVC pipes. Instead, locate the main cleanout outside your home or in your basement floor and remove the cap to relieve pressure.

Handling Sparking, Smoking, or Dead Outlets

When an electrical outlet or switch begins to emit sparks, makes a buzzing sound, or gives off a burning odor, you are witnessing an active electrical arc. This occurs when electricity jumps across a gap in compromised wiring, creating intense heat that can easily ignite surrounding insulation and wooden studs.

Execute the “Stop and Shock” protocol by never touching a smoking or sparking outlet, appliance, or cord with your bare hands. Walk directly to your main circuit breaker panel, open the door, and look for the breaker switch that corresponds to the room or zone where the emergency is occurring. Flip the switch completely to the “Off” position. If the panel is unlabelled, flip the large, main breaker switch located at the top of the panel to cut off power to the entire house.

If a breaker trips, it will rest in a middle position between “On” and “Off.” You can attempt to reset it once by pushing it firmly to the “Off” position until it clicks, then flipping it back to “On.” If it immediately trips again, do not force it back. In areas where water is present, you will find Ground Fault Circuit Interrupter (GFCI) outlets equipped with “Test” and “Reset” buttons. If a kitchen or bathroom outlet goes dead, try pushing the “Reset” button. If it refuses to reset, moisture or a faulty appliance is actively compromising the circuit.

High-Risk Electrical Anomalies

Some electrical failures are subtle and do not immediately trip a breaker. For instance, an electrical fire has a highly distinct smell that is frequently described as resembling fish, urine, or burnt plastic. This odor is caused by the overheating of the plastic sheath surrounding wire bundles. If you notice this smell lingering in a specific room, treat it as an active emergency.

Additionally, pay close attention to flickering or dimming lights. If all the lights in your home suddenly dim violently whenever a major appliance kicks on, your home may be drawing more current than its service panel can handle, or you may have a loose neutral wire at your main service mast. A loose neutral can cause wild voltage fluctuations, sending excessive voltage to standard electronics, destroying appliances, and creating a major fire risk.

Managing Active Ceiling Leaks During a Storm

During a torrential downpour, water finds a pathway through the shingles, runs along a rafter, pools on top of your ceiling drywall, and begins to saturate the plaster until it sags downward under the weight. If you notice a water spot forming on your ceiling and the drywall is beginning to blister or sag, execute the “Bucket and Puncture” method immediately. Leaving it alone is a critical mistake, as the pooling water will eventually cause the entire ceiling to collapse.

First, clear all furniture, rugs, and electronics away from the area beneath the leak, and place a large bucket directly under the lowest point of the sag. Next, take a long screwdriver or an awl, stand to the side of the pool, and carefully punch a clean hole directly into the center of the sagging drywall. This intentional puncture creates a controlled pathway for the water, allowing it to drain cleanly into your bucket. It instantly relieves the weight on the drywall, preventing a catastrophic structural collapse. Once the water is draining, deploy heavy-duty dehumidifiers and position high-velocity floor fans toward the damp walls and ceilings to prevent mold.

Addressing Major Roof Damage

Severe weather events can tear away massive fields of shingles, destroy flashing around chimneys, or drop heavy tree limbs directly onto your roof deck, creating an open hole straight into your attic space.

Perform a ground-level assessment only. Never, under any circumstances, climb onto a wet, slippery roof during a rainstorm or high-wind event to inspect damage or lay a tarp. Instead, step outside once it is safe to do so and use a pair of binoculars to inspect the roof from ground level, looking for exposed plywood decking, missing valleys, or cracked flashing. If your roof is actively leaking through a large structural breach, it must be covered with a heavy-duty, UV-resistant poly tarp extended over the ridge line of the roof so that rainwater flows down and over the tarp.

Sudden Basement Flooding and Sump Pump Failures

A basement flood is an urgent crisis because it houses your home’s expensive mechanical infrastructure. Prioritize electrical safety above all else. Never step into a flooded basement if the water has risen high enough to contact electrical outlets, extension cords, baseboard heaters, or your home’s major appliances. Water is an excellent conductor of electricity. If you must enter the basement to investigate a leak, look at the water line first. If it is anywhere near an electrical source, turn off the main power breaker before your feet touch the wet floor.

If your basement relies on a sump pump to manage groundwater, and water is actively rising out of the sump pit, check the power source first to verify if the GFCI has tripped. Next, check the float mechanism. Many sump pumps fail simply because the plastic float has become stuck against the rough wall of the sump basin. Reach into the basin with a broom handle and gently nudge the float to see if the motor kicks on. Finally, inspect the discharge pipe to ensure the exterior pathway where the water exits your home is not blocked by debris, ice, or mud.

Broken Windows and Security Breaches

An emergency can also come from a breach in your home’s perimeter windows, caused by flying storm debris, an overgrown tree branch snapping in the wind, or a forced entry attempt. A broken window destroys your home’s security and allows wind, rain, and pests inside.

Before attempting to cover a broken window, put on heavy leather work gloves and thick-soled shoes. Use a shop vacuum to clear fine glass particles from nearby flooring, rugs, and window sills to prevent injuries to children or pets. To secure an open window frame against the elements, cut a piece of half-inch plywood to match the dimensions of the window opening. Secure sheets of plywood to block the element path, and apply heavy-duty duct tape in an “X” pattern across any remaining cracked panes.
